Press Op-Ed

"Public credit, a common sense solution to student poverty"

Only in French - With repayments based on their professional income, a system of public credit to students would be a powerful tool for equalizing opportunities, explain, in a column published in Le Monde, the jurist Martin Collet, and the economists Robert Gary-Bobo and Alain Trannoy.

Press Op-Ed

The extended strangulation of economic activity, not a viable option

Op-ed published in Le Monde, 21 March 2020, Alain Trannoy (EHESS, AMSE) predicts a public deficit of 4.6 points of GDP in France and warns that the prolonged strangulation of economic activity cannot be a viable solution. Article in French only.
